蓝燕云
产品
价格
下载
伙伴
资源
电话咨询
在线咨询
免费试用

仓库管理系统框架如何设计才能高效运行?

蓝燕云
2025-11-21
仓库管理系统框架如何设计才能高效运行?

本文深入探讨了仓库管理系统框架的设计方法,强调从明确业务目标出发,构建包含入库、出库、库存、调度、报表和权限六大核心模块的系统骨架。文章详细解析了微服务架构、混合数据库、数据集成与治理等关键技术方案,并提出分阶段实施路径与常见误区规避策略,旨在帮助企业打造高效、智能、可持续演进的现代WMS框架。

仓库管理系统框架如何设计才能高效运行?

在现代物流与供应链管理中,仓库作为连接生产、库存与配送的核心节点,其运营效率直接决定了企业的整体竞争力。一个高效、灵活且可扩展的仓库管理系统(WMS)框架,是实现精细化管理、降低运营成本、提升客户满意度的关键。那么,仓库管理系统框架到底该如何设计?本文将从需求分析、核心模块、技术架构、数据治理、实施路径等维度,系统性地阐述构建一个现代化WMS框架的方法论。

一、明确业务目标:设计WMS框架的前提

任何成功的系统设计都始于清晰的目标定义。在构建仓库管理系统框架之前,必须深入理解企业当前的仓储痛点和未来的发展方向:

  • 提升作业效率:减少拣货、上架、盘点等环节的人工操作时间,优化动线布局。
  • 降低库存成本:通过精准的库存控制避免积压或缺货,提高周转率。
  • 增强可追溯性:满足法规要求(如食品、医药行业),实现从入库到出库的全流程追踪。
  • 支持多仓协同:为未来扩张或连锁模式提供统一平台支撑。
  • 集成ERP/OMS:确保与企业其他业务系统的无缝对接。

例如,某电商企业面临订单激增导致的爆仓问题,其WMS框架设计就聚焦于高并发处理能力和智能波次策略;而一家制造型企业则更关注原材料批次管理和质量追溯功能。

二、核心功能模块:WMS框架的骨架

一个完整的WMS框架通常包含以下六大核心模块:

1. 入库管理模块

负责接收供应商货物、核对采购订单、质检、上架规划等功能。关键点包括:

  • 条码/RFID自动识别,减少人工录入错误;
  • 基于库存策略(如先进先出FIFO、批次优先)推荐最优储位;
  • 异常处理流程(如数量不符、质量问题)自动化触发审批流。

2. 出库管理模块

涵盖订单拆分、拣选、复核、打包、发货全流程。典型功能有:

  • 智能波次生成算法(按客户、区域、商品类型聚合订单);
  • 动态路径优化(结合AGV或机器人调度);
  • 可视化拣选界面(语音指引、灯光提示)提升准确率。

3. 库存管理模块

实时监控库存状态,提供准确的库存数据支撑决策:

  • 多维度库存查询(按SKU、批次、库位、仓位);
  • 库存预警机制(安全库存、效期预警);
  • 定期盘点与循环盘点策略配置。

4. 作业调度模块

协调人员、设备、任务之间的资源分配,提升整体利用率:

  • 任务优先级设定(紧急订单优先);
  • 人员绩效统计(拣货速度、差错率);
  • 设备状态监控(叉车、传送带、PDA电量)。

5. 数据分析与报表模块

将原始数据转化为可行动的洞察:

  • KPI仪表盘(库位周转率、订单履约时效);
  • 趋势分析(季节性波动、畅销品预测);
  • 自定义报表导出(Excel/PDF格式)。

6. 系统配置与权限模块

保障系统安全性和灵活性:

  • 角色权限分级(管理员、操作员、审计员);
  • 参数化设置(库区划分规则、拣选策略);
  • 日志记录与审计追踪(谁在什么时间做了什么)。

三、技术架构设计:WMS框架的引擎

现代WMS框架应采用微服务架构以适应快速迭代和弹性扩展:

1. 前端层:响应式Web + 移动端应用

使用Vue.js或React构建用户友好的界面,适配PC端、平板、手机等多种终端,尤其适用于现场扫码作业场景。

2. 后端服务层:微服务架构

将上述六大模块拆分为独立的服务,每个服务拥有自己的数据库和API接口,便于团队并行开发与部署:

  • 订单服务(处理入出库请求);
  • 库存服务(维护实时库存状态);
  • 调度服务(任务分配与跟踪);
  • 报表服务(数据聚合与展示)。

3. 数据存储层:混合型数据库方案

根据数据特性选择合适的存储方式:

  • 关系型数据库(MySQL/PostgreSQL)用于事务性强的数据(如订单明细);
  • NoSQL数据库(MongoDB)用于非结构化数据(如设备日志、图片);
  • 时序数据库(InfluxDB)用于高频采集的传感器数据(温湿度、设备状态)。

4. 消息中间件与缓存机制

引入RabbitMQ/Kafka进行异步通信,防止服务间阻塞;Redis缓存热点数据(如热门商品信息),提升访问速度。

四、数据治理与集成能力:WMS框架的生命线

高质量的数据是WMS发挥价值的基础。设计时需考虑:

1. 主数据标准化

建立统一的商品编码体系(SKU)、库位编码规则、供应商编码标准,避免“数据孤岛”。

2. 实时同步机制

通过API网关或ESB(企业服务总线)与ERP(如SAP、用友)、OMS(订单管理系统)、TMS(运输管理系统)实现实时数据交换,确保信息一致性。

3. 数据安全与合规

符合GDPR、网络安全法等法规要求,实施数据加密传输(HTTPS)、访问控制、备份恢复机制。

五、实施路径与演进策略

一个成熟的WMS框架不是一步到位的,建议分阶段推进:

  1. 试点先行:选择单一仓库或品类进行小范围上线,验证流程可行性;
  2. 功能迭代:根据反馈持续优化核心模块,逐步增加高级功能(如AI预测补货);
  3. 全量推广:完成所有仓库接入,形成标准化运营体系;
  4. 智能升级:引入IoT设备、AI算法,向智慧仓储迈进。

例如,某零售企业在第一年仅上线基础出入库功能,第二年加入波次优化和绩效考核,第三年整合了AGV机器人和AI库存预测模型,实现了从传统仓库到智能仓的跃迁。

六、常见误区与规避建议

在实际项目中,常出现以下问题,需提前防范:

  • 重功能轻流程:盲目追求功能堆砌,忽视业务逻辑梳理;
  • 忽视用户体验:界面复杂难用,一线员工抵触使用;
  • 未做充分测试:上线后频繁报错,影响正常运营;
  • 缺乏培训机制:系统上线后无人会用,形同虚设。

建议成立跨部门项目组(IT+仓储+财务),定期召开回顾会议,确保系统真正落地生效。

结语:打造可持续演进的WMS框架

仓库管理系统框架的设计是一项长期工程,它不仅关乎当前的效率提升,更是企业数字化转型的重要基石。唯有从战略高度出发,结合业务本质、技术前沿与实施细节,方能构建出既稳定可靠又具备成长潜力的WMS体系。未来的仓库不再是简单的存储空间,而是智能化、柔性化的价值创造中心——而这一切,都始于一个科学合理的系统框架。

用户关注问题

Q1

什么叫工程管理系统?

工程管理系统是一种专为工程项目设计的管理软件,它集成了项目计划、进度跟踪、成本控制、资源管理、质量监管等多个功能模块。 简单来说,就像是一个数字化的工程项目管家,能够帮你全面、高效地管理整个工程项目。

Q2

工程管理系统具体是做什么的?

工程管理系统可以帮助你制定详细的项目计划,明确各阶段的任务和时间节点;还能实时监控项目进度, 一旦发现有延误的风险,就能立即采取措施进行调整。同时,它还能帮你有效控制成本,避免不必要的浪费。

Q3

企业为什么需要引入工程管理系统?

随着工程项目规模的不断扩大和复杂性的增加,传统的人工管理方式已经难以满足需求。 而工程管理系统能够帮助企业实现工程项目的数字化、信息化管理,提高管理效率和准确性, 有效避免延误和浪费。

Q4

工程管理系统有哪些优势?

工程管理系统的优势主要体现在提高管理效率、增强决策准确性、降低成本风险、提升项目质量等方面。 通过自动化和智能化的管理手段,减少人工干预和重复劳动,帮助企业更好地把握项目进展和趋势。

工程管理最佳实践

全方位覆盖工程项目管理各环节,助力企业高效运营

项目成本中心

项目成本中心

蓝燕云项目成本中心提供全方位的成本监控和分析功能,帮助企业精确控制预算,避免超支,提高项目利润率。

免费试用
综合进度管控

综合进度管控

全面跟踪项目进度,确保按时交付,降低延期风险,提高项目成功率。

免费试用
资金数据中心

资金数据中心

蓝燕云资金数据中心提供全面的资金管理功能,帮助企业集中管理项目资金,优化资金配置,提高资金使用效率,降低财务风险。

免费试用
点工汇总中心

点工汇总中心

蓝燕云点工汇总中心提供全面的点工管理功能,帮助企业统一管理点工数据,实时汇总分析,提高管理效率,降低人工成本。

免费试用

灵活的价格方案

根据企业规模和需求,提供个性化的价格方案

免费试用

完整功能体验

  • 15天免费试用期
  • 全功能模块体验
  • 专业技术支持服务
立即试用

专业版

永久授权,终身使用

468元
/用户
  • 一次性付费,永久授权
  • 用户数量可灵活扩展
  • 完整功能模块授权
立即试用

企业定制

模块化配置,按需定制

  • 模块化组合配置
  • 功能模块可动态调整
  • 基于零代码平台构建
立即试用